HAROLDENE Meaning and Definition

  1. Haroldene is a proper noun that refers to a feminine given name. Although not commonly used, it is believed to have originated from the Old English name "Harold," which means "ruler of the army" or "army commander." The addition of the suffix "-ene" provides a feminine touch to the name, while the etymology of the fully formed name suggests a powerful and authoritative quality.
